Why is Atlanta Electricals Ltd falling/rising?

05-Sep-2026

As of 04-Sep, Atlanta Electricals Ltd's stock price is at 1,877.10, down 0.49% after two days of gains. Despite this short-term decline, the stock has shown strong long-term performance, with a 7.38% increase over the past week and a 113.28% rise year-to-date, indicating that the current drop may be temporary.

As of 04-Sep, Atlanta Electricals Ltd's stock price is currently at 1,877.10, reflecting a decrease of 9.15 points or 0.49%. This decline follows two consecutive days of gains, indicating a trend reversal. Despite this short-term drop, the stock has shown strong performance over longer periods, with a 7.38% increase over the past week and a remarkable 113.28% rise year-to-date.<BR><BR>Today's trading activity suggests that the stock is experiencing a temporary pullback, as it is trading higher than its 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day moving averages. Additionally, there has been a significant increase in investor participation, with delivery volume rising by 143.16% compared to the 5-day average, indicating strong interest in the stock despite the current price drop.<BR><BR>The company's fundamentals also support a positive outlook, as it is net-debt free and has reported healthy growth in net sales and profits over the last six months. However, the stock's valuation is considered expensive, with a high price-to-book value, which could contribute to the recent price fluctuations. Overall, while the stock is currently falling, its strong performance metrics and investor interest suggest that this may be a temporary setback rather than a long-term trend.

Are Atlanta Electricals Ltd latest results good or bad?

22-Jul-2026

Atlanta Electricals Ltd's latest results show strong year-on-year growth with a 50.42% increase in net profit and a 47.99% rise in net sales. However, quarter-on-quarter declines in both profit and sales raise concerns about short-term performance.

Atlanta Electricals Ltd's latest results present a mixed picture. On one hand, the company reported a net profit of ₹46.84 crore for Q1 FY27, which is a significant increase of 50.42% year-on-year. Additionally, net sales grew by 47.99% year-on-year to ₹466.33 crore, indicating strong demand for its products.<BR><BR>However, the quarter-on-quarter performance shows a concerning trend, with net profit declining by 54.16% and net sales dropping by 37.62%. This decline is attributed to the project-driven nature of the business, which can lead to significant fluctuations in revenue recognition between quarters.<BR><BR>Operating margins also experienced a decline, falling to 16.53% from 20.01% in the previous quarter, although this is an improvement from 15.48% in the same quarter last year. The decrease in margins suggests that while the company is achieving operational efficiencies, it is facing challenges related to lower revenue volumes.<BR><BR>Overall, while the year-on-year growth figures are impressive and indicate a strong demand environment, the sequential declines in both profit and sales raise concerns about the company's short-term performance. Investors may want to monitor these trends closely.
